resident of Baxter Springs Kansas, who died at the Veterans hospital at Muskogee Oklahoma at 1:10 pm, Sunday, will be held at the Full gospel Church in Quapaw Oklahoma at 2 Wednesday afternoon. The Rev. Robert Denton will officiate. Burial will be in G.A.R. cemetery at Miami under direction of the Wene funeral home of Baxter Springs. The 34 year old World War II veteran and lead and zinc miner is survived by his wife, Elnora Parker; three daughters, Gladys Parker, Carol Sue Parker and Ruth Ellen Parker; two sons, Eddie Parker and Robert Joe Parker, all of the home; his mother, Mrs. Gladys Doolen of Quapaw; four sisters, Mrs. Carrie Bagby and Mrs. Ada Miner, both of Quapaw, Mrs. Virgie Grubb of Baxter Springs, and Mrs. Pauline Stoots, Picher Oklahoma, and two brothers, Edward Parker of Quapaw, and Harry Doolen, of Wichita Kansas.
